What does Nutrical do I've seen Nutrical mentioned a lot. What exactly does it do. Seem's to be a feel good remedy. Where do you get it, and how much do you give them. Thank's. |
http://www.millpledge.com/preparations/nutrical.htm Most Pet SuperStores carry it. It comes in a tube and is a syrupy looking substance. It is high in calories and nutrients. Our babies are so tiny that when they use a lot of energy they can get low blood sugar. So after heavy activities, especially while your baby is young, give some nutrical. Also if they are not eating good, or maybe just give a dabble once or twice a day between meals. You don't have to give much ... under 1/2 teaspoon ... I think they say 1-1.5tsp per 10lbs body weight ... |

My KaCee gets a tiny bit of Nutrical every morning and again at night. I had never used it bofore, but when I picked KaCee up, the breeder told me to use it as a supplement until she's at least 4 months old. Her third night at my house, her blood sugar dropped and giving the nutrical helped her out of it really quick. |
